Thredbo is an iconic ski resort destination located in the Snowy Mountains of New South Wales, Australia. Known for having the largest vertical drop of any Australian ski resort, it offers over 50 ski runs and a wide variety of terrain for all levels of winter sports enthusiasts, from beginners to advanced skiers and snowboarders. The resort also offers night skiing and snowboarding during peak season. The village at the base of the mountain is charming and bustling, offering a range of accommodation options, restaurants, bars, and boutiques, as well as activities like bobsledding, snowshoeing, and backcountry tours. Despite being particularly famous for its winter activities, Thredbo also offers year-round attractions such as hiking, mountain biking, and fishing, cementing it as a prominent outdoor adventure destination in Australia.
